import sys
import os
import argparse
from chardet.universaldetector import UniversalDetector
parser = argparse.ArgumentParser(description = '文本文件编码检测与转换')
parser.add_argument('filePaths', nargs = '+',
help = '检测或转换的文件路径')
parser.add_argument('-e', '--encoding', nargs = '?', const = 'UTF-8',
help = '''
目标编码。支持的编码有:
ASCII, (Default) UTF-8 (with or without a BOM), UTF-16 (with a BOM),
UTF-32 (with a BOM), Big5, GB2312/GB18030, EUC-TW, HZ-GB-2312, ISO-2022-CN, EUC-JP, SHIFT_JIS, ISO-2022-JP,
ISO-2022-KR, KOI8-R, MacCyrillic, IBM855, IBM866, ISO-8859-5, windows-1251, ISO-8859-2, windows-1250, EUC-KR,
ISO-8859-5, windows-1251, ISO-8859-1, windows-1252, ISO-8859-7, windows-1253, ISO-8859-8, windows-1255, TIS-620
''')
parser.add_argument('-o', '--output',
help = '输出目录')
args = parser.parse_args()
if args.output != None:
if not args.encoding:
args.encoding = 'UTF-8'
if not os.path.isdir(args.output):
print('Invalid Directory: ' + args.output)
sys.exit()
else:
if args.output[-1] != '/':
args.output += '/'
detector = UniversalDetector()
print()
print('Encoding (Confidence)',':','File path')
for filePath in args.filePaths:
if not os.path.isfile(filePath):
print('Invalid Path: ' + filePath)
continue
detector.reset()
for
each in open(filePath, 'rb'):
detector.feed(each)
if detector.done:
break
detector.close()
charEncoding = detector.result['encoding']
confidence = detector.result['confidence']
if charEncoding is None:
charEncoding = 'Unknown'
confidence = 0.99
print('{} {:>12} : {}'.format(charEncoding.rjust(8),
'('+str(confidence*100)+'%)', filePath))
if args.encoding and charEncoding != 'Unknown' and confidence > 0.6:
outputPath = args.output + os.path.basename(filePath) if args.output else filePath
with open(filePath, 'r', encoding = charEncoding, errors = 'replace') as f:
temp = f.read()
with open(outputPath, 'w', encoding = args.encoding, errors = 'replace') as f:
f.write(temp)
